Q: Is 332,341,487 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 332,341,487 is a composite number.

Why is 332,341,487 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 332,341,487 can be evenly divided by 1 151 983 2,239 148,433 338,089 2,200,937 and 332,341,487, with no remainder.

Since 332,341,487 cannot be divided by just 1 and 332,341,487, it is a composite number.
